Probing anomalous $$tq\gamma $$ tqγ and tqg couplings via single top production in association with photon at FCC-hh
Abstract
Abstract We study the anomalous FCNC $$tq\gamma $$ tqγ and tqg couplings via $$pp\rightarrow Wb\gamma +X$$ pp→Wbγ+X signal process including realistic detector effects for both leptonic and hadronic decay channels of the W boson at 100 TeV FCC-hh. The relevant backgrounds are considered in the cut based analysis to obtain not only limits on the anomalous $$\lambda $$ λ and $$\zeta $$ ζ couplings but also branching ratios of $$t\rightarrow q\gamma $$ t→qγ and $$t\rightarrow qg$$ t→qg decay channels. We find that the sensitivity to the branching ratio of $$t \rightarrow q \gamma $$ t→qγ channel is three order better than the available LHC experimental limits, and it is comparable for the branching ratio of the $$t\rightarrow qg$$ t→qg decay channel with an integrated luminosity of 10 $$\text {ab}^{-1}$$ ab-1 at 2$$\sigma $$ σ significance level.
